The band was formed a year ago but singer guitarist Zoltán Czutor was by no means unknown in the profession because for ten years, he had been the front man of the Nyers band. With their first major hit “It will be, has been, is” Belmondo entered public consciousness. This song was at the top of the charts on both radio and television for several weeks leading them in 2006 to Belmondo being nominated for a “Viva Comet” prize. Remarkably, they managed to make three video clips from material on t...heir first CD in under a year. Each used a different director and the styles of all three were both different and interesting. This Belmondo concert gives us the chance to experience Zoltán Czutor’s highly interesting and rich lyrics. It is not just pop music that he has enriched with his musical taste. For example he also wrote music for the Szeged National Theatre’s production of Clockwork Orange and also for the forthcoming remake of the movie Tüskevár. The other band members play in well known and popular bands as well. The band is expanded for this concert and there will also be a string section. Belmondo is appearing in this line-up for the very first time this evening.
